Subject: Hermetic build migration — Lanternfold core

Release team,

Lanternfold core now builds under the new hermetic toolchain. All network fetches are gone; dependencies are pinned and vendored into the sealed cache. Host toolchains are no longer consulted, so builds reproduce bit-for-bit across agents. Two legacy codegen steps still shell out to system Python; tracked for removal next sprint. Security review should focus on the vendored archive manifest and the sandbox policy file. Reference build for verification is below.

pipeline stamp: htk4_66df

# DocSweep Linter — Environments

Quick tour for the security review. DocSweep runs in three environments: sandbox (anything goes), staging (mirrors prod rules, fake docs), and prod (checks every merge into the Tanglewood handbook repo). Sandbox gets wiped nightly, so don't stash anything there. Staging and prod share the same rule pack but differ in rate limits and auth scopes. Nothing scary, but worth eyeballing. For reference, here's what the prod environment currently runs with.

service settings:
[istael]
team = gilath
access_code = ac_468cdf
owner = casdor.gilox
host = istael.kelviforge.internal
port = 5432
peer = quenwyn.braskworks.corp
salt = 6678df32
pin = 7400

Finance Review Summary — Larkspur Launch Plan

The board is asked to note the Q3 finance review of the Larkspur handheld scanner launch. Projected first-year revenue stands at 4.2m, with gross margin of 38% assuming current component pricing holds. Marketing spend is front-loaded into the first two quarters, and break-even is expected in month fourteen. Working capital requirements remain within the approved facility. Finance recommends proceeding on the current timetable, subject to one caveat outlined in the confidential note below.

management briefing: The pricing group signed off on a budget of $29.3 million for Project Lamael. The renewal with Sorirox Group closes at $46.7 million a year, 7 percent below the last contract.